Hello,

How can I reply without citation?

I have a template for reply with %QUOTES

If I use F4 (without selection) from a mail in plain text only, no problem.

If I use F4 (without selection) from a mail in HTML, the entire message is in the quotation.
 
You ran into a bug.
When I use 'Reply without quotes'(it's in the specials menu) while viewing a html message in html mode then my reply contains the quoted message. Apparently there's someting amiss with the html editor.

I enabled: Options -> Preferences -> Viewer/Editor -> Reply to HTML in plain text
Afterwards my plain text replies to HTML messages were empty when replying without quotes. After disabling it again 'reply without quotes' is giving me quotes.

This doesn't solve your problem, you could try this:
Create a quick template:
Tools -> Quick Templates
When you create that quick template, make it a reply template without quotes. And assign a reply shortcut to it.
Ctrl-K would be a good option as that is assigned to an action per default.
Now instead of replying with F4 you can reply with Ctrl-K when you want a reply without quotes.
